One of the emerging tec incompatibility\u0027s 3kWeb9 sep. 2024 · A public blockchain is available to any business or user, which allows anyone to add a data block to the chain. Private blockchains are intended for use within a single organization -- or even more narrowly, for specific teams or personnel -- but the database can usually be viewed by anyone in that organization.
